Students and Sporting stalemate

UCD 0 Sporting Fingal 0

UCD 0 Sporting Fingal 0

UCD frustrated Sporting to deny Liam Buckley’s side from regaining the leadership of the Premier Division in a highly entertaining scoreless draw.

Indeed, in a game full of chances, Martin Russell’s side might have clinched it five minutes from time.

Substitute Dwayne Wilson set up Chris Mulhall from outside the box, but the striker shot high and wide as the Students failed to score for the fourth match running.

UCD shaded the first-half with skipper Evan McMillan’s early header flying straight into the arms of keeper Darren Quigley who would make the stop of the half on 21 minutes at the feet of McMillan‘s younger brother David.

Sporting showed more urgency on the resumption, but it was UCD who should have been in front on 53 minutes when right-back Brian Shortall’s marauding run lacked a finish as he blazed over from close range.

Gary O’Neill had a shot bravely blocked by Evan McMillan following a clever one-two with Ger O’Brien at the other end as the game began to open up.

Quigley made another important stop on the edge of his area while O’Neill headed over from Ronan Finn’s cross.
